Understanding Solar Water Pump Wattage Requirements
When asking "how many watts is a solar water pump good for?", the answer depends on three core factors:
- Water output: 0.5 HP (370W) pumps handle small gardens, while 5 HP (3,700W) models irrigate 10+ acres
- Lift height: Every 10 feet of vertical lift increases energy needs by 15-20%
- Daily runtime: Most systems require 4-6 peak sunlight hours for full operation

Solar Pump Wattage by Application
Here's a quick reference guide for common scenarios:
- Home gardens (0.1-0.5HP/75-370W): 20-50 liters per minute
- Livestock watering (1-3HP/750-2,250W): 100-300 animals served daily
- Crop irrigation (5-10HP/3,700-7,500W): 5-20 acre coverage

FAQ: Solar Water Pump Specifications
What size solar pump do I need for 1 acre?
A 1.5-2HP (1,100-1,500W) system typically serves 1 acre of crops with 6-8 hours of daily operation.
Can solar pumps work in cloudy weather?
Modern systems with battery storage maintain 60-75% efficiency on overcast days.
